Preconceived notions are not informed decisions

The Dangers of Leaping Before You Look

Have you ever found yourself jumping to conclusions or making decisions based on assumptions? Do you often find that these decisions lead to unintended consequences or mistakes? If so, you're not alone. Many of us fall victim to preconceived notions, which can cloud our judgment and lead to uninformed decisions.

The Problem with Preconceived Notions

Preconceived notions are deeply ingrained ideas or opinions that we hold about people, situations, or things. They can be based on past experiences, cultural conditioning, or societal norms. However, these notions often lack concrete evidence and can be rooted in biases or misconceptions.

The Consequences of Uninformed Decisions

When we make decisions based on preconceived notions, we may overlook crucial information or ignore alternative perspectives. This can lead to a range of negative consequences, including:

  • Missed opportunities
  • Damaged relationships
  • Financial losses
  • Emotional distress
  • Regret and frustration

Challenging Our Assumptions

So, how can we avoid falling into the trap of preconceived notions? Here are some strategies to help you make more informed decisions:

  • Practice critical thinking: Encourage yourself to question assumptions and seek multiple sources of information.
  • Seek diverse perspectives: Engage with people from different backgrounds and industries to gain new insights.
  • Stay curious: Remain open-minded and be willing to learn and adapt.

The Importance of Self-Awareness

Recognizing our own preconceived notions is the first step towards making more informed decisions. By becoming more aware of our biases and assumptions, we can begin to challenge them and make more thoughtful choices.

Conclusion

Preconceived notions are not a reliable guide for decision-making. By acknowledging their potential pitfalls and taking steps to overcome them, we can make more informed choices that lead to better outcomes.
